Key Buying Criteria: From Dampening Foam to Switch Materials

The acoustic volume of a mechanical keyboard is determined primarily by the physical switches located beneath each keycap. Linear silent switches use rubber or silicone dampeners built directly onto the switch stem to absorb physical impact, making them incredibly quiet. Tactile silent switches offer a gentle physical bump that lets you feel exactly when a key registers, helping to reduce typing errors without generating loud clicks.

Beyond the switches, the internal structural materials inside the keyboard case play a critical role in sound control. Multi-layer gasket mounting systems physically suspend the keyboard plate inside the case using soft foam tabs, preventing vibrations from turning into metallic echo. High-quality PBT keycaps are thicker and denser than cheap ABS plastic, which naturally absorbs high-pitched sounds and turns them into deeper, less distracting tones.

  • Is a silent mechanical keyboard completely soundless? While these keyboards are incredibly quiet, they are not completely silent. The goal of a damp-tuned mechanical keyboard is to eliminate the sharp metallic clacks and hollow echo noises, reducing the sound down to a soft, low-frequency whisper. This makes them significantly quieter than standard membrane keyboards and perfect for quiet office environments.
  • Can I swap switches on a hot-swappable keyboard? Yes, if your mechanical keyboard features a hot-swappable printed circuit board (PCB), you can easily pull out the switches and replace them without any soldering. This allows you to purchase a standard keyboard frame and install quiet switches of your choice later. It is an excellent way to customize your typing feel and sound signature over time.
  • How do quiet mechanical keyboards compare to Apple’s Magic Keyboard? Apple’s scissor-switch design is naturally very quiet due to its low-travel nature, but it offers very little physical key travel and can cause finger fatigue over time. Quiet mechanical keyboards provide much longer key travel, better physical feedback, and structural customization. They deliver a far more comfortable, ergonomic typing experience while keeping acoustic output just as quiet.
